About this site

Perran Springs Holiday Park is a family run touring park, campsite and glamping site at Goonhavern near Perranporth in Cornwall, with free coarse fishing for guests on three private stocked lakes (Mayfly, Dragonfly and Butterfly). The park sits in a sheltered countryside valley 2.5 miles from Perranporth Beach and 6 miles from Newquay, with the village pub, The New Inn, a level walk away in Goonhavern. There are 97 camping and touring pitches across five areas (Swift, Jay, Owl, Pheasant and Woodpecker): 61 grass pitches with 16 amp hook up, 20 grass pitches without electric and 16 hardstandings, plus two caravan holiday homes, two Super Eurotents and five log pods for couples and families. Perran Springs takes families and couples only, and units over 7.5 metres are not accepted, so larger outfits and groups should look elsewhere. Beyond the pitch list the fishing is the standout, free and exclusive to guests, alongside an on site tackle shop, a nature trail and pond, a play tower and free 24 hour hot showers that reviewers consistently describe as spotless. Up to three dogs are welcome in your own camping or touring unit, though not in the rented accommodation, and BBQs must stand on legs (open fires and firepits are not permitted). The 2026 season runs from 22 May to 5 September, with prices quoted through the booking system on the park's website.

Good to know

Are dogs allowed at Perran Springs Holiday Park?
Yes, up to three dogs or pets are welcome in your own tent, caravan or motorhome, kept on a short lead around the park. Dogs are not allowed in the caravan holiday homes, Eurotents or log pods, and they cannot be left unattended anywhere on the park.
Can I have a campfire at Perran Springs?
No, open fires, campfires, firepits and ground level BBQs are not permitted anywhere on the park. You are welcome to bring your own BBQ as long as it stands on legs raised off the grass, so the pitch does not get scorched during your cook up.
When is Perran Springs Holiday Park open in 2026?
The 2026 season runs from midday on Friday 22 May to 10am on Saturday 5 September. Camping and touring stays have a two night minimum, couples log pods need three nights, and caravan holiday homes, Eurotents and family log pods are booked by the week, Saturday to Saturday.
Do the pitches at Perran Springs have electric hook-up?
Yes, 77 of the 97 pitches have a 16 amp electric hook-up point, including all 16 hardstandings for caravans, campervans and motorhomes. The remaining 20 grass tent pitches are non electric, and units over 7.5 metres long (including attached awnings) cannot be accepted on the park.
How far is Perran Springs from the beach?
Perranporth Beach, a long sandy surf beach, is about 2.5 miles from the park, and Newquay is 6 miles away. Dog friendly beaches within a short drive include Holywell Bay, Crantock and Fistral, while Perranporth allows dogs on short leads between 9am and 5pm from July to September.
Is the fishing at Perran Springs really free?
Yes, fishing on the three stocked coarse lakes (Mayfly, Dragonfly and Butterfly) is free and exclusive to park guests. An on site tackle shop sells bait and tackle, and the park's fishing and lake conditions list the compulsory kit you need, so check them before you travel.
